Engine |
|
Engine type | petrol |
Engine location | front, longitudinal |
Engine capacity, cm³ | 1997 |
Boost type | turbocharging |
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m | 245 / 180 at 5000 - 6500 |
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m | 350 at 1250 - 4800 |
Cylinder arrangement | in-line |
Number of cylinders | 4 |
Number of valves per cylinder | 4 |
Engine power supply system | direct injection into the combustion chamber |
Compression ratio | 10 |
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m | 90.1 × 80.4 |
General information |
|
Brand country | Germany |
Model assembly | Germany |
Car class | D |
Number of doors | 2 |
Performance indicators |
|
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ined | 8.7 / 5.5 / 6.7 |
Fuel type | Super (95) |
Maximum speed, km/h | 250 |
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s | 5.8 |
Ecological class | Euro 6 |
CO2 emissions, g/km | 157 |
Sizes in mm |
|
Length | 4638 |
Width | 1825 |
Height | 1384 |
Wheelbase | 2810 |
Ground clearance | 130 |
Front track width | 1545 |
Rear track width | 1594 |
Wheel size | 225 / 50 / R17 |
Suspension and brakes |
|
Type of front suspension | independent, spring |
Type of rear suspension | independent, spring |
Front brakes | disk ventilated |
Rear brakes | disk ventilated |
Transmission |
|
Transmission | automatic |
Number of gears | 8 |
Drive type | full |
Volume and weight |
|
Fuel tank capacity, l | 57 |
Curb weight, kg | 1540 |
Trunk volume min/max, l | 220 / 370 |
Gross weight, kg | 2060 |
The BMW 4 Series Cabriolet, specifically the 2.0 AT (245 hp) 4x4 model, is a testament to German engineering excellence. Produced between 2013 and 2016, this car combines luxury, performance, and practicality in a sleek convertible package. With its powerful engine, advanced transmission, and sophisticated design, the BMW 4 Series Cabriolet is a standout in the D-class segment.
Under the hood, the BMW 4 Series Cabriolet boasts a 2.0-liter turbocharged petrol engine that delivers an impressive 245 horsepower and 350 Nm of torque. This engine, paired with an 8-speed automatic transmission and all-wheel drive, ensures a smooth and responsive driving experience. The car acc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in just 5.8 seconds, reaching a top speed of 250 km/h. Despite its performance capabilities, the car maintains a respectable fuel efficiency, with combined fuel consumption of 6.7 liters per 100 kilometers. Its Euro 6 ecological class and CO2 emissions of 157 g/km make it a relatively environmentally friendly option in its class.
The BMW 4 Series Cabriolet features a classic two-door convertible design, with a length of 4638 mm, a width of 1825 mm, and a height of 1384 mm. The car's wheelbase of 2810 mm provides ample interior space, while the ground clearance of 130 mm ensures a comfortable ride. The trunk offers a minimum volume of 220 liters, expandable to 370 liters, making it practical for everyday use. The car's curb weight of 1540 kg contributes to its agile handling, while the gross weight of 2060 kg ensures stability at high speeds.
The BMW 4 Series Cabriolet is equipped with an independent spring suspension system, both at the front and rear, providing a balanced and comfortable ride. The ventilated disc brakes on both the front and rear wheels offer reliable stopping power, enhancing the car's safety and performance. The 17-inch wheels with 225/50 R17 tires ensure excellent grip and stability on various road conditions.
